What does F5 do? F5 Networks Inc is an American company specializing in the development and marketing of network and security solutions for businesses and organizations. It was founded in 1996 in Seattle, Washington and has become one of the leading providers of network and security solutions. The company's business model focuses on helping businesses securely and efficiently deliver their networks and applications. They offer a wide range of tailored products and solutions for companies of all sizes and industries. Their main areas of operation include application performance management, traffic management, application security, network and storage management, and cloud solutions. F5 Networks Inc serves Fortune 500 companies, government agencies, and organizations globally. They are listed on NASDAQ under the ticker symbol FFIV. ROCE Details

Unraveling F5's Return on Capital Employed (ROCE)

F5's Return on Capital Employed (ROCE) is a financial metric that measures the company's profitability and efficiency with respect to the capital employed. It is calculated by dividing earnings before interest and tax (EBIT) by the employed capital. A higher ROCE indicates that the company is effectively utilizing its capital to generate profits.

Year-to-Year Comparison

Analyzing F5's ROCE annually provides valuable insights into its efficiency in using its capital to generate profits. An increasing ROCE indicates improved profitability and operational efficiency, whereas a decrease might signal potential issues in capital utilization or business operations.

Impact on Investments

F5's ROCE is a critical factor for investors and analysts for evaluating the company’s efficiency and profitability. A higher ROCE can make the company an attractive investment, as it often signifies that the firm is generating adequate profits from its employed capital.

Interpreting ROCE Fluctuations

Changes in F5’s ROCE are attributed to variations in EBIT or the capital employed. These fluctuations offer insights into the company’s operational efficiency, financial performance, and strategic financial management, assisting investors in making informed investment decisions.
